FGI Industries Ltd. Form 8-K Summary
Business Context and Reporting Period
FGI Industries Ltd., an emerging growth company incorporated in the Cayman Islands, filed this Current Report on Form 8-K on March 27, 2026. The filing discloses the entry into a material definitive agreement regarding its corporate credit facility.
Key Financial Metrics and Debt Structure
- Debt Facility: Amended and Restated Business Loan Agreement with East West Bank.
- Maximum Borrowing Amount: $18,000,000 (subject to borrowing base limitations).
- Maturity Date: Extended to April 17, 2027.
- Interest Rate: Variable rate based on the Prime Rate plus a margin of 0% to 1.5% (based on trailing twelve-month EBITDA), with a minimum rate of 4.500% per annum.
- Collateral and Guarantees: Collateralized by all assets of FGI Industries; guaranteed by the Company, certain subsidiaries, and Liang Chou Chen (holding ~49.91% voting control of Foremost Groups Ltd.).
- Financial Covenants: Requires maintaining aggregate year-to-date EBITDA of up to $1.6 million (consolidated) and $1.4 million (unconsolidated), tested monthly.
Material Changes
The primary material change is the amendment and restatement of the existing credit facility. This action extends the maturity date of the facility by approximately one year (to April 17, 2027) while maintaining the $18 million maximum borrowing capacity. The agreement introduces specific EBITDA-based financial covenants and variable interest rate terms tied to the Prime Rate.
Outlook, Risks, and Contingencies
The filing outlines standard events of default, including non-payment, covenant violations, bankruptcy, and change of control. If an event of default occurs, the lender may accelerate the maturity of amounts owed. The agreement includes customary restrictions on indebtedness, liens, and dispositions. The filing does not provide specific revenue, profit, or cash flow figures for the period, nor does it contain forward-looking guidance beyond the terms of the loan agreement.
